  "account": "The Ghana National Fire Service (GNFS) has ramped up fire safety awareness and inspections in the Eastern Region to curb fire incidents and enhance public readiness for emergencies. These initiatives were launched in key locations such as Akropong, Asamankese, and Suhum.\n\nIn Akropong, firefighters engaged in door-to-door and street-level teachings ahead of the Akuapem Ridge Odwira and Ohum festivities. Residents were taught about electrical safety, proper handling of liquefied petroleum gas (LPG), the perils of unattended cooking and careless burning. The team also emphasized the right use of fire extinguishers and the necessity of promptly reporting fire incidents to the relevant authorities.\n\nMeanwhile, in Asamankese, the Fire Safety Education Team carried out a four-day outreach targeted at health facilities, religious institutions, professional associations, and other public and private establishments. The aim was to heighten awareness of fire hazards and encourage the implementation of suitable safety practices in workplaces and public areas.\n\nIn the Suhum Municipality, the Fire Command conducted fire safety education and inspections at shops and homes in New Life. They focused on LPG safety, electrical dangers, storage of flammable materials, and the necessity of clear evacuation plans. The team also highlighted the risks linked to welding and fitting activities, including sparks, fuel, oil, overloaded sockets, inadequate housekeeping, and obstructed exits.\n\nThe GNFS underscored the significance of maintaining unobstructed escape paths and ensuring that households and businesses are fully prepared to react swiftly to fire emergencies. This intensified drive is part of the Service's broader mission to foster a culture of fire prevention and diminish fire-related occurrences throughout the region.",
